Transaction 91f04a305c7151f29219bac74d14d3b6310a2e9be8585eb9e8163ee311539bba
1 Input
2 Outputs
- 91f04a305c7151f29219bac74d14d3b6310a2e9be8585eb9e8163ee311539bba:0
- 91f04a305c7151f29219bac74d14d3b6310a2e9be8585eb9e8163ee311539bba:1
value 580519
address 36xmD1T1jeQ8cEpNjVpcuLPVt8NRpbtGjo
value 50783320
address 19DqMGRRMuRDDcsh8MjsfRaK79hDjE6u4J